Victim Lawyers Angered After 12-Hour Interrogation in Crans-Montana Fire Case
Victim lawyers have expressed growing anger after communal council member Patrick Clivaz was interrogated for 12 hours in connection with the Crans-Montana fire disaster, accusing him of deflecting responsibility.
